About Exwick Heights

Two existing primary schools were brought together at Exwick Heights in 2008, turning a greenfield site into a vibrant mixed–use development which serves both local primary children and the wider community.

 

The school, designed by NPS South West Ltd for Devon County Council, is built on the edge of Exeter’s green fringe and occupies a sensitive site in terms of its semi-rural location and position within long views across Exeter city. The school building is a single, curved structure arranged on two levels on the northern slope of a valley; the two storey south facing elevation makes the most of the site’s views, while the northern elevation slopes to a single storey.

 

In September 2013, a further building opened to accommodate our expanding school. Seven new classrooms are contained within the new build for our Nursery, Reception and Year 1 children.

Ted Wragg Trust

Exwick Heights Primary is part of the Ted Wragg Trust. The Ted Wragg Trust was established in 2010 with the aim to create an outstanding educational experience for all of Exeter’s children.

 

The Ted Wragg Multi-Academy Trust currently consists of three secondary schools, one all-through campus and two primary schools, including Exwick Heights Primary School, all located across the Exeter geographical region.
